Professional Standards in Ice Skating

Ice skating is a sport built on trust, visibility and responsibility. Whether you are coaching, officiating, volunteering or supporting skaters in another role, your impact is shaped not only by what you know, but by how you communicate, make decisions and conduct yourself.

This course explores the professional standards, safety responsibilities and day-to-day behaviours that help create positive environments for skaters. It focuses on putting good practice into action, helping you understand how professionalism supports safe, respectful and high-quality experiences across the sport.

Course description

This course brings together professional standards, safety responsibilities and everyday best practice to support people across ice skating in creating environments where skaters can thrive.

It looks beyond policies alone, focusing on how professional behaviour brings those expectations to life. You will reflect on the role you play, the decisions you make, and the way your actions can support safety, trust and respect across the sport.

Learning outcomes

Recognise the professional standards expected of coaches, volunteers and officials within ice skating.

Understand how communication, conduct and decision-making can affect skaters and the wider environment.

Identify how safety responsibilities and best practice apply in day-to-day situations.

Reflect on how your behaviour can help create safe, respectful and positive experiences across the sport.
